24ـ مُحَمَّدُ بْنُ الْحَسَنِ عَنْ سَهْلِ بْنِ زِيَادٍ ع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 مُحَمَّدِ بْنِ أَبِي نَصْرٍ عَنْ أَبِي الْحَسَنِ (عَلَيْهِ الْسَّلام) قَالَ الْقُعُودُ بَيْنَ الأذَانِ وَالإِقَامَةِ فِي الصَّلاَةِ كُلِّهَا إِذَا لَمْ يَكُنْ قَبْلَ الإِقَامَةِ صَلاَةٌ يُصَلِّيهَا.
24. Muhammad ibn al-Husayn has narrated from Sahl ibn Ziyad from Ahmad ibn Muhammad from ibn abu Nasr who has said the following: “Abu al-Hassan , has said, ‘There is sitting between Adhan and ‘Iqamah for all Salah (prayer) if before ‘Iqamah, other Salah (prayer) is not performed.’”
